Output 88375dd511b80f7e91b93030d358028e6fe3a38b1e441651f45b5a34d26e86a2:3

value
320846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9bcff043088f19ed26de183c2b0515b82c4fd24a OP_EQUAL
address
3Ftsm6iNujiDPgCWkvHrRpFh7F3ftBXSFS
transaction
88375dd511b80f7e91b93030d358028e6fe3a38b1e441651f45b5a34d26e86a2
confirmations
247657
spent
true